等离子发射光谱法快速测定自然水体中总硬度研究

摘    要:采用等离子发射光谱法分别测定水体中钙和镁的含量,然后转换成总硬度值,建立了适用于各种自然水体中总硬度的快速检测方法具有简单快捷、灵敏度高、重现性好、线性范围广、结果准确等优势。钙的检出限可达0.010 mg/L,加标回收率在97.7%~102.4%之间;镁的检出限可达0.005 mg/L,加标回收率在97.3%~103.2%之间。该方法与EDTA滴定法比较,差异无统计学意义,钙镁在0 mg/L~50 mg/L的浓度范围内呈良好线性关系,可广泛应用于多种自然水体中总硬度的测定。

Determination of Total Hardness in Natural Water by ICP-AES

Abstract:The method of determine of total hardness in natural water had be developed by determining the total content of Ca and Mg separately with ICP-AES,and changing the results to total hardness. By improved the parameter of equipment and the acidity of system,the method had greatly improved in terms of stability and veracity. Under the optimal experiment conditions,the limit of detection for Ca is 0. 010 mg /L,the recovery is 97. 7% to 102. 4%; the detection limit for Mg is 0. 005 mg /L,the recovery is 97. 3% to 103. 2%. There's no significant difference between the results of ICP-AES method and EDTA titration; and the ICP-AES method shows great linearity in the concentration of 0 to 50 mg /L,suitable for the total hardness in natural water.
